I wanted to ask if it is advisable to use automatic content generator to spin articles to create new content so I can post it on various blogs ?

I thought of promoting tripletricks products on various niche blogs by publishing articles but the cost is going high and I am a bit short of funds.

Can anyone suggest a good content spinner if recommended ?

Any suggestions are welcomed

Thanks.

I would recommend staying away from article spinners. Write the articles yourself or hire someone to write them for you. That's the best way to go. Unfortunately there is no shortcut when it comes to delivering great content. It will either cost money or take up your time. It's well worth it in the end, though.
